The Perumpadappu Puthan Palli Jaram, housing the shrine of Kunhahammad Musliyar, a Sufi saint known for his deep devotion, is another revered site.
This is located in Perumpadappu village of Malappuram district. This sacred site attracts numerous devotees and pilgrims throughout the year, who come to pay their respects and seek blessings.
A significant event associated with the shrine is the annual "Andu Nercha," a festival that draws thousands of participants. The celebrations culminate in the distribution of "neichor" (ghee rice) to all attendees, reflecting the community's spirit of generosity and unity.
